Varna CathedralA stunning Neo-Byzantine architectural masterpiece completed in 1886.
Sea GardenA beautiful urban park along the Black Sea coast, featuring fountains, statues, and a botanical garden.
Archaeological MuseumHome to numerous artifacts from the Varna Chalcolithic Necropolis, one of Europe's oldest known gold treasures.
Alyosha MonumentA towering bronze statue of a Russian soldier, located on Cape Galata and offering panoramic views of Varna Bay.
Museum of the Roman BathsAn ancient thermal complex dating back to the 2nd century AD, showcasing well-preserved mosaics and artifacts.

Geelong WaterfrontA beautiful coastal promenade offering parks, cafes, art installations, and views of Corio Bay.
National Wool MuseumA museum dedicated to Australia's wool industry history, with interactive exhibits and historic machinery.
Geelong Botanic GardensA tranquil oasis featuring a variety of gardens, lakes, and picnic areas, located in the heart of Geelong.
Geelong Performing Arts CentreA multi-venue complex hosting a wide range of performances including theatre, music, dance, and comedy.
Bellarine PeninsulaA picturesque region offering wineries, beaches, coastal walks, and charming towns.
